Reviews and Ratings
I had a fantastic stay at this hotel with warm hospitality and a super central location in Hanoi. The rooms were clean and reasonably comfy, though a bit small. The service was excellent, but the Wi-Fi could be better. Overall, the value for money was great, especially with the helpful travel desk for tours and the enjoyable spa, despite a bit of a firm massage experience.
I had a lovely stay at this hotel, which was a great value for money. The location is fantastic, just a short walk to the old quarter, and the staff were incredibly accommodating. However, there were some issues with cleanliness in my room, which made my experience less than ideal.
I had an overall decent stay at this hotel in Hanoi's Old Quarter. The location is really central, making it easy to explore the area, and while the staff genuinely tried to be helpful, there were a few service hiccups that affected my experience. The rooms are a bit small, especially without windows, but they were comfortable enough for a short stay.
I recently had a wonderful experience at this hotel while exploring North Vietnam. The hospitality was exceptional, particularly from Hai, who made my arrival special with a warm welcome. While the room was slightly small and had a firm bed, it was clean and tidy. The location was super convenient for exploring Hanoi. However, I did notice a bit of an odor in the hallway initially, but that was quickly addressed. Overall, it was a great value for the money, and I would highly recommend it for anyone looking to enjoy the local culture.
I had a fantastic experience at this hotel, from the warm welcome with drinks and snacks to the attentive staff who really made my stay memorable. The location is perfect for exploring Hanoi, with plenty of attractions nearby. However, the room was a bit small and the bed was firmer than I prefer, but these were minor issues compared to the wonderful hospitality and affordable tours offered. Overall, I would highly recommend this place for anyone looking for a cozy and budget-friendly stay.
